Output ec16fe6b712ab55d92bae83f1ffa6dabefaf70512285ba4cfb956c90be7e079d: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eb72ab46bccad26fd11429f326d76fd10258705 OP_EQUAL
address
37QdF6DMF4kaD6yZwvSssTSNUfG9zJS52L
transaction
ec16fe6b712ab55d92bae83f1ffa6dabefaf70512285ba4cfb956c90be7e079d
confirmations
269227
spent
true